Aging in Place: Remodeling Your Home for the Future

As we age, our homes should evolve with us to provide a safe and comfortable environment. Many individuals prefer to age in their homes rather than move to assisted living facilities. Aging in place allows individuals to maintain their independence and familiar surroundings. Remodeling your home can address specific needs related to mobility, such as adding grab bars in bathrooms or ramps for easier access. By making these modifications, you can continue living in a space that is tailored to your requirements.

When planning to age in place, it’s essential to consider future needs and potential challenges. Simple modifications ,when remodeling, like installing lever-style door handles and adjustable countertops can make a significant difference in daily life. Additionally, incorporating good lighting and slip-resistant flooring can prevent accidents and enhance overall safety.

Accessibility upgrades are key when remodeling your home for aging in place. Widening doorways to accommodate wheelchairs, installing stairlifts, or ramps, and creating barrier-free shower areas are all effective modifications. These changes not only increase mobility within the home but also promote a sense of freedom and autonomy.

Incorporating functional design elements can make daily activities easier for older adults. Installing anti-scald devices in bathrooms, lowering kitchen cabinets for better reach, and adding handrails on both sides of staircases are practical enhancements. These modifications blend seamlessly into the overall aesthetics of the home while prioritizing safety and convenience.

Remodeling for aging in place can be a significant investment, but it is crucial to view it as a long-term strategy. Consider the cost of modifications versus the expenses associated with moving to a new residence or assisted living facility. Planning ahead and budgeting for necessary changes can help alleviate financial burdens in the future.
